您现在的位置是: 首页 - 行业动态 - R是什么意思解析编程语言中的R 行业动态

R是什么意思解析编程语言中的R

2025-02-19 行业动态 0人已围观

简介R是什么意思?解析编程语言中的R R语言的历史和发展 R是一种开源的统计计算软件环境,它最初是由贝尔实验室的Ross Ihaka和Robert Gentleman在1993年开发的。随着时间的推移,R逐渐成为了数据分析、统计学研究和数据可视化等领域中非常重要的一部分。现在,R已经成为一个广泛使用的大型社区,并且不断地被改进和扩展。 R语言特点与优势 R拥有强大的统计功能

R是什么意思?解析编程语言中的R

R语言的历史和发展

R是一种开源的统计计算软件环境,它最初是由贝尔实验室的Ross Ihaka和Robert Gentleman在1993年开发的。随着时间的推移,R逐渐成为了数据分析、统计学研究和数据可视化等领域中非常重要的一部分。现在,R已经成为一个广泛使用的大型社区,并且不断地被改进和扩展。

R语言特点与优势

R拥有强大的统计功能,可以进行各种复杂的数据分析,如回归分析、时间序列分析、高维数据分析等。此外,R还支持多种图形库,比如ggplot2、lattice等,使得用户能够轻松制作高质量的图表。另外,R还有大量内置函数,以及可以通过包管理器install.packages()安装第三方包,这极大地增强了其功能性。

R语言应用场景

由于其强大的数据处理能力和丰富的地理信息系统(GIS)工具集成,R在商业智能、大规模数据挖掘、机器学习模型训练以及科学研究中都有广泛应用。在金融行业里,用来进行风险管理;在医疗保健领域,用来进行临床试验结果分析;而在社会科学领域,则常用于调查设计及结果评估。

学习与入门指南

对于初学者来说,可以从一些基础教程开始,比如Coursera或edX上面关于Python/R编程课程。这些建议不仅适合专业学生,也适合任何对学习编程感兴趣的人。而对于经验较为丰富的人来说,可以选择一些高级课程或者直接参与到实际项目中去实践操作,从而更快地掌握技能并提高效率。

未来的趋势与展望

随着人工智能技术的快速发展,不少专家预测未来几年内,将会有更多针对AI算法优化用的新包出现。同时,由于网络安全问题越来越严重,对代码安全性的要求也将更加严格,这意味着未来可能会有一些新的安全性相关特性被加入到R核心之中。此外,与其他编程语言相比,R作为一种专注于统计计算任务的一个平台,其定位将继续保持稳固,但也可能会出台一些新的语法结构以提升性能。

标签: 数码电器行业动态